Understanding the Best Anime Awards
The Best Anime Awards serve multiple purposes, from honoring excellence in storytelling to recognizing innovations in animation technology. These awards are presented by various organizations, including fan-voted events and industry-specific ceremonies.
Types of Anime Awards
There are several prestigious awards in the anime industry, each with its unique focus and judging criteria.
1. The Tokyo Anime Award Festival
The Tokyo Anime Award Festival is one of the most recognized events, celebrating top-tier anime productions annually. It showcases both domestic and international works, providing a platform for global recognition.
2. Crunchyroll Anime Awards
Hosted by the popular streaming service Crunchyroll, these awards are determined primarily through fan voting. Categories include Best Animation, Best Director, and Best Girl/Boy, among others, highlighting audience favorites.
3. Animage Grand Prix
This award is given by the Japanese anime magazine Animage, focusing on the best anime series, films, and characters based on readers’ votes. Its long-standing tradition makes it a respected accolade in the industry.

Notable Winners of the Best Anime Awards
Several anime series and films have achieved recognition at major awards shows, reflecting their impact on culture and entertainment.
Popular Titles Recognized
Here are some standout series and films that have consistently received acclaim:
- Attack on Titan: Known for its intense storytelling and stunning animation, it has won numerous awards including Best Anime at the Crunchyroll Anime Awards.
- My Hero Academia: This series has taken home multiple awards for Best Animation and Best Continuing Series.
- Spirited Away: Hayao Miyazaki's masterpiece won an Academy Award and remains a benchmark for animated films globally.

Trends Influencing the Anime Awards Landscape
The anime industry is always evolving, shaped by trends that influence which titles are nominated and recognized each year.
Increasing Influence of Streaming Services
Streaming platforms like Crunchyroll and Netflix have changed the way anime is consumed and awarded. These services provide global accessibility, allowing for a more diverse range of nominations and winners.
Focus on Representation and Diversity
More anime creators are exploring themes of representation, making the inclusion of diverse characters and stories essential for recognition. This shift reflects broader societal changes.
